Summary

CVE-2023-5951 is a vulnerability found in the Welcart e-Commerce WordPress plugin before version 2.9.5. The vulnerability allows for Reflected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) attacks, which could be used against high privilege users such as admin. This vulnerability affects various products, including i6LEcs, i6LEct, i6LEcu, and others. To remediate this issue, it is recommended to update to the latest version of the Welcart e-Commerce plugin. This vulnerability poses a medium danger to organizations as it can be exploited remotely over a network and can lead to low integrity and confidentiality impacts.
